Annual Basic Rental the Annual Basic Rental for the Demised Premises shall commence on the Commencement Date at rate of Fourteen Dollars and 75/100 ($14.75) per USF. The Annual Basic Rental shall increase on June 1, 2010 and each Lease Year thereafter to a per USF amount equal to the sum of (i) Eight Dollars and 27/100 ($8.27), plus (ii) an amount determined by multiplying Six Dollars and 48/100 ($6.48) by a fraction, the numerator of which shall be the most recently published monthly Index (as hereinafter defined) preceding the first day of the Lease Year for which the adjustment is then being made and the denominator of which fraction shall be the monthly Index for the month preceding the Commencement Date of the Lease. The “Index” used herein shall be the Consumer Price Index for All Urban Consumers, U.S. City Average-All Items (1982-84 = 100), as published from time to time by the Bureau of Labor Statistics of the United States Department of Labor. If this Index shall be discontinued with no successor or comparable successor Index, the parties hereto shall attempt to agree upon a substitute formula, but if said parties are unable to agree upon a substitute formula, then the matter shall be determined by arbitration in accordance with the rules of the American Arbitration Association then prevailing.
